Output 2c62c9ff6f2e81e329f82feaeeb0a68430bb2b209b8f75d58e038bcefd41a268:2

value
2954257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af4005b437827300ca0c3ba5780fa44c6bed6f15 OP_EQUALVERIFY OP_CHECKSIG
address
LbCbD8Tc5MZEAwq2rSHbbiLYnCsJEBmZYW
transaction
2c62c9ff6f2e81e329f82feaeeb0a68430bb2b209b8f75d58e038bcefd41a268
spent
true